Figure 6
Relationship between the number of gastrointestinal tumors and the median fluorescence intensity shown by the tumor cells incubated with serum. Gastrointestinal tumors were counted as described in the legend for Figure 3A. The median fluorescent intensities shown by tumor cells incubated with sera and then with FITC-conjugated rat anti-mouse Ig antibody were determined as described in the legend for Figure 4. Each symbol represents the number of gastrointestinal tumors and the median fluorescence intensity for individual mice. Filled squares, untreated mice; open circles, mice treated with DC/T; filled circles, mice treated with DC/T + IL-12 (correlation coefficient: _0.535; P < 0.05).
